What Happens at the End of Hero's Handbook?
On his way home from work, Agnus's life is turned upside down when the bus he's on is robbed. In the midst of the chaos, a mysterious masked heroine appears and hands him a book: The Hero's Handbook. With this strange guide in hand, Agnus is thrown into a hidden underworld, fragmented between heroes, villains and The Omitteds. The villains are about to join forces with The Omitteds in a rarely seen deal, as, equipped with dangerous bubble technology, they are now able to drain the virtue from almost anyone, even the heroes. With the villains' power growing, the world is on the brink of collapse. Now, Agnus will need to use the skills he acquired from the Hero's Handbook and discover that being a hero is not about power, but about wanting to.
